Transaction 89208badc5a027097172626494daec01bea7122b6ae3844d799526f42c76801a
1 Input
1 Output
-
89208badc5a027097172626494daec01bea7122b6ae3844d799526f42c76801a:0
- value
- 78449
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e4a2c21425f66ff27cb523490285801fa1f398e4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mqv3NSt8Yt8cXZPjHFmka77D7JcfMGRyJ